Why Should I Get Dental Fillings?
Getting dental fillings is essential for maintaining oral health and preventing further damage to your teeth. Cavities, if left untreated, can lead to more severe dental issues like infections or abscesses, which might require more intensive treatments such as root canals or extractions.
Dental fillings not only restore the structure and function of your teeth but also help in preventing future decay. By filling a cavity, you protect the tooth from bacteria and plaque buildup, ensuring your smile remains strong and healthy. Moreover, modern fillings can be matched to the color of your natural teeth, maintaining the aesthetic appeal of your smile without compromising on functionality.

The Benefits Of Dental Fillings
Restored Functionality
Dental fillings restore the normal function of your teeth, allowing you to chew and bite without discomfort or pain. This means you can enjoy your favorite foods without worry.
Enhanced Aesthetics
Modern fillings can be color-matched to your natural teeth, ensuring a seamless and natural look. This means no one has to know you've had dental work done.
Prevention of Further Decay
By sealing off cavities, fillings prevent bacteria from entering and causing further decay. This protective measure helps maintain your oral health long-term.

The Dental Fillings Treatment Process

Initial Examination and Diagnosis
The process begins with a thorough examination of your teeth by Dr. Dolson or Dr. Lee. Using advanced diagnostic tools, they will assess the extent of decay or damage and determine the best course of action. This step is crucial for ensuring that the treatment is tailored to your specific needs and that all areas of concern are addressed.
Preparation and Cleaning
Once the diagnosis is complete, the affected area is prepared for the filling. This involves removing any decayed tissue and cleaning the cavity to eliminate bacteria and debris. Our team uses gentle techniques to ensure your comfort during this process, and local anesthesia is administered to numb the area and prevent discomfort.
Filling and Shaping
After the cavity is cleaned, the filling material is carefully applied and shaped to fit the contours of your tooth. This step is vital for ensuring the filling not only restores functionality but also blends seamlessly with your natural teeth. The material is then hardened using a special light, and final adjustments are made to ensure a comfortable bite.
